Please feel free to inquire as to particulars and/or additional photographs. . Euphemia Charlton Fortune (1885 1969) was an American Impressionist artist from California. She was trained in Europe, New York and San Francisco. She painted many portraits as well as landscape views of California and European sites. In midlife she turned to liturgical design.
